Output 6fba5d5a53efb1c8b680c9dde08b59b0e62f16d138c65e835d0bca5c1e24c39d:8

value
10621497
script pubkey
OP_0 OP_PUSHBYTES_20 ce5663b55960dcc6917a662cf0b3a6abad365d12
address
bc1qeetx8d2evrwvdyt6vck0pvax4wknvhgj3f35n6
transaction
6fba5d5a53efb1c8b680c9dde08b59b0e62f16d138c65e835d0bca5c1e24c39d
spent
true